Brother of alleged militant shelled in Ingushetia

Djabrail Cherbizhev, an employee of the Ministry for Emergencies (MfE) and the elder brother of Mikail Cherbizhev, who is wanted on suspicion of involvement with militants and killing policemen, was shelled in Malgobek, said a source.

The "Caucasian Knot" has reported that Mikail Cherbizhev was announced wanted along with three residents of the Malgobek District on suspicion of involvement in the attack on two road-and-post (DPS) inspectors on April 8 in Malgobek.

Djabrail Cherbizhev was shelled on April 29 in Malgobek, said the source, adding, "Presumably, the fire was opened from some automatic weapon at the tractor, where he was sitting."

"In mid-April, Djabrail addressed, via the Internet, his younger brother Mikail, who had left home on September 25, 2015, with a request to get in touch with him, and, if he had been involved in illegal activities, to repent and surrender. He noted that all the relatives worry about him and would like that Mikail to get back to peaceful life," the "Interfax" quotes the source.

In his opinion, the shelling was connected with the video appeal of Djabrail Cherbizhev to his brother to give up his terrorist activities.

  • Analysts assess Dagestani head’s statement on appeals of SMO fighters

    The appeals of the participants of the special military operation (SMO) in Ukraine from Dagestan to republic’s authorities are caused by many local problems and remain one of the ways to attract officials’ attention. Despite the statement by the head of Dagestan, Sergey Melikov, that the combatants record their appeals as a result of "manipulations," he will have to respond to them, analysts believe.
